Cypress Wetlands Bird Walk

May 17 @ 9:00 am - 12:00 pm

Join OAS as we search for birds at Cypress Wetlands
When: Saturday, May 17, 9:00 a.m. – 12:00 p.m.
Where: Cypress Wetlands in Port Royal, South Carolina — approximately one hour from Savannah.
What: This area boasts a lovely boardwalk that brings birders right up close to nesting, wading birds.
Rigor: Easy.
Leader: Diana Churchill

Field trips are planned leader-directed birding opportunities. A knowledgeable and experienced leader will assist in spotting and identifying birds in a precise habitat selected for that particular field trip. The habitat and target birds for the particular area will be outlined in the field trip description. Field trips provide not only a birding opportunity but present learning opportunities for all, especially beginning birders. Field trips are open to the public and birders of all skill levels and ages. Length of time varies.

By attending field trips sponsored by Ogeechee Audubon Society, you acknowledge that these activities may be hazardous to you and your health and agree voluntarily to participate.

BRING BINOCULARS, HAT, SUNSCREEN, BUG SPRAY, WATER AND SNACKS. OAS field trips will go on as scheduled in a drizzle but cancel with a downpour or if there is thunder/lightning at the start of the trip.

Ogeechee Audubon does not provide transportation to or from any programs or field trips. Members are free to arrange their own carpooling if they wish.
